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
60978553 162 880188695 2128
80552057000 7275322084 47680509
80552057000 7275322084 47680509
99 22534856 6840797909
All about undefined
Interested in learning more?
80552057000 7275322084 47680509
99 22534856 6840797909
See more
14928721882 74 17
63442687809 37 37716581
See more
176029 74618
63440 24128973274 0898215555
See more